Output 151dec6f3006d5c16857146dfa955acfbc949d45180d80828af7b313b3476853:1

value
502877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0e8caba0d9b26329bca170aec7897e6ed8d52b3 OP_EQUAL
address
3GMpuuEt21rR5puAphejM2VgSzTVD6gWH4
transaction
151dec6f3006d5c16857146dfa955acfbc949d45180d80828af7b313b3476853